Key Points

· This article examines a range of civic engagement strategies pursued by embedded funders conducting community-change work in chronically disadvantaged communities.

· Embedded funders are place-based foundations that (1) commit to working in a particular community or communities over an extended period of time; (2) pursue direct and ongoing relationships with a range of community actors; (3) make community relationships and partnerships a primary vehicle of their philanthropic operation; and (4) provide extensive supports and resources beyond conventional grantmaking.

· Working as an embedded funder tends either to correlate with a prior commitment to civic engagement or to promote the development of such a commitment. Many of the strengths that embedded funders show in their civic engagement efforts derive from the defining characteristics and shared features of embedded philanthropy.

· The article focuses on four embedded funders: the Humboldt Area Foundation in northwest California, the Jacobs Family Foundation in San Diego, and the Denver Foundation and Piton Foundation, both in Denver. These foundations have all prioritized the promotion of civic engagement, they have done so in distinct ways, and they represent a range of foundation types and styles of embedded philanthropy.

· These foundations have pursued four general types of civic engagement strategy: direct support for individual and group civic engagement activities at the grassroots level, creating spaces and processes for such activities that did not previously exist, creating or supporting an organizational infrastructure for expanded mobilization and citizen engagement, and leveraging their own relationships and influence.

· Successful civic engagement efforts are predicated on knowing a community and being known by it, and on the ability to earn trust through a variety of means. They are also enhanced by the creative use of organizational structure and staffing. An embedded operating style supports and facilitates each of these key elements in the promotion of civic engagement.
